John James Audubon: A Great Appreciation of Nature Unit Study.
John James Audubon is considered one of the first naturalists in America. This unit explores his life and interests in nature, and takes you on a journey of lessons related to nature and environmentalism. Each unit contains explanatory content, online resource links, book suggestions, 6-8 [...]
